All year I put my small strips of ribbon in this box, then I either save the ribbons to put on my cards and use on other projects or I make small bows out of them for cards, sentiments, or projects like making trinket boxes, etc. I had a container stored I was going to use for my bead making, but since I plan to do that next year, I am going to use the container for my bows, I can even put them by color.



I love using my basket full of ribbon, but after a whole year of using the ribbon, it really needs to be put in a nice order. After straightening out the ribbon, I can see the ribbon so much better and can easily see what I want to grab for many projects.

I also like to make Watercolor bookmarks made from all the paper scraps I had accumulated all year. The six papers you see in front I cut will turn into bookmarks like the six bookmarks standing in back.
